For me, TC got it right with the Plethora pedal. I can have multiple effect boards each comprising of three effect slots (mine is the x3 which fits neatly on my board, and there is the bigger x5 if you need more slots). As many have noted the biggest drawback is the lack of a good bass overdrive or distortion but for me my always on SansAmp takes care of that. There is no preamp either (it is just a multi fx) but for my needs it is more that sufficient.
For me, the key to any multi fx is the ease of use, both in terms of setup and use. I don’t want to learn a programming language or remember a list of foot tap sequences to access a good compressor, a bit of tasteful chorus, and a little bit of octave action.
